Our favourite place was on the lagoon.

Our favourite place was on the lagoon. We hired a pontoon boat and spent a day on the water, one of the best experiences was snorkelling, swimming and relaxing. It was great. Lots of different fish, coral gardens and many sea life. Water was crystal clear and vibrantly blues and greens. Views were endless. Swam at Matira Beach. Wish I could go back there. Restaurants were good and plentiful - we ate at Lucky House and Maitai Restaurants.

Going to Matira Beach is a must.

Going to Matira Beach is a must. Have a drink or sunset at the Bora Bora Beach Club that's right on the beach. Go on a boat tour to a Motu (an islet) and snorkeling (ask for DiDi the boat captain).
